According to an Anandtech article, which references the press release:
It seems that the CUDA compiler is being kind of opened up, really so that NVIDIA can reap the benefits of developers that extend CUDA functionality without releasing the full source. And having to apply for access to only part of the source which NVIDIA deems you need to program your extension, I'm not sure you can really call that open-source.To actually add languages and architectures to CUDA LLVM you need the source code to it, and that’s where CUDA is becoming “open.” NVIDIA will not be releasing CUDA LLVM in a truly open source manner, but they will be releasing the source in a manner akin to Microsoft’s “shared source” initiative – eligible researchers and developers will be able to apply to NVIDIA for access to the source code. This allows NVIDIA to share CUDA LLVM with the necessary parties to expand its functionality without sharing it with everyone and having the inner workings of the Fermi code generator exposed, or having someone (i.e. AMD) add support for a new architecture and hurt NVIDIA’s hardware business in the process.
